How they compare
Spain currently reports 10.09 million against 4.22 million in Netherlands, a difference of 5.87 million.
That makes Spain's figure about 2.4 times Netherlands's.
Across all 15 years both countries report, Spain has been ahead every year.
Netherlands ranks 7th and Spain ranks 5th of 34 countries.
Spain has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Netherlands | Spain |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 3.52 million | 9.12 million | 5.60 million | Spain |
| 2000s | 3.65 million | 8.97 million | 5.31 million | Spain |
| 2010s | 4.09 million | 9.91 million | 5.82 million | Spain |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
